7-speed?????????

I've had my 04 sl for two weeks now. Everything is great, except I just don't get the 7 speed thing. I don't feel anything positive difference by switching gears instead of just driving in D. Can someone tell me in what speed or situation should i drive in which gear so that I can really feel some difference? I also noticed sl is not as quiet as a C or S class, not at all, normal?

you wont really feel a difference, thats not why they made the 7-spd. the best way for agreesive driving is to keep it in the lowest gear possible, someting that "D" wont do. say your on the freeway..and want to over pass someone, hold the shifter to the left for 2 seconds, and it will put you in the best gear...also, try putting it to sport II mode on the air sus. the ride will be stiffer than a E, or C, just because its more sporty.

Originally posted by clkmon
tks for all the replies, but I've also been told by the guys at the dealership that gear 1,2,3 are for uphilling driving, 4,5,6 are for city and freeway, is this true? I'll try the things u all said today, hopefully I can feel sth.
they say that because 1, 2, 3, have shorter gear ratios (i.e. higher than 1:1, like 3.9:1) and as result apply a torque multiplier which menas the engine has to do less work to do the same amount of work required to get uphill. and since 4, 5, 6 are overdrive gears (or 4 is 1:1 i believe), they require lower rpms for the higher speeds. since on freeways you dont really need much power to keep moving (i think it was something like 10hp @ 65mph) you dont need that torque multiplier, and the overdrive gears are used and save you gas.
